U.S.S. Preble (1901)
Hull Number: DD-12
Builder: Fore River[1]
Laid down: 21 Apr, 1899[2]
Launched: 2 Mar, 1901[3]
Commissioned: 14 Dec, 1903[4]
Decommissioned: 11 Jul, 1919[5]
Stricken: 15 Sep, 1919[6]
Sold:

U.S.S. Preble was one of three Paul Jones class destroyers completed for the U.S. Navy.

Service

Preble commissioned on 14 December 1903, Lieutenant T. C. Fenton in command.
